The Quillhorn deduplicator sits between your plugin's alert emitter and the paging pipeline. Plugins must not assume every emitted alert reaches an operator: events sharing a fingerprint within the suppression window are collapsed into a single notification, and burst detection may extend that window dynamically. Your plugin can influence fingerprinting only through the documented metadata fields; everything else is controlled by the host. The tuning constants that govern window sizing and burst thresholds are as follows.

tuning table, kawep-tawif:
CAPS = {
    "olidor": 80,
    "belion": 7,
    "quenys": 225,
    "druox": 839,
    "fraath": 482,
}

Action item from the Swiftgate API incident. Root cause: unbounded `limit` param let a client request 50k records per page, exhausting worker memory. Fix: enforce server-side page caps and cursor-only pagination on all public endpoints. New folks — never trust client-supplied page sizes; clamp everything. The clamp logic is centralized in `PageGuard`, deployed across all Swiftgate services. The enforced pagination constants are as follows.

tuning constants:
RATE_LIMITS = {
    "istox": 465,
    "wendor": 846,
    "novvan": 466,
    "julok": 655,
    "sorax": 651,
    "belath": 752,
    "druax": 1007,
}

Subject: Tilecrest cut-over — done

Hi — quick recap for the release notes. We flipped map traffic to the new Tilecrest cache layer at 06:40 this morning. Render latency dropped about 60% on the busy zoom levels and origin load is way down. One hiccup: the warmer over-fetched coastal tiles for ten minutes before we throttled it. No user-facing impact that we can see. For the record, the cache layer went live with the configuration below.

config for yahof-tajop:
zorath:
  pin: 7493
  metrics_host: metrics.zorath.tolvaqsys.internal
  tenant: praiel
  seal: seal_fd9cd4f1

- [ ] Key ceremony step 7: Re-seal the audit-log viewer signing key. After both custodians for the Harrowfen viewer have verified the checksum of the newly generated key, place the hardware token in the tamper-evident bag and record the bag serial in the ceremony log. Before sealing, confirm the escrow copy unlocks using the passphrase recorded below.

vault phrase of tawep-yajop = olieth-julir-kasax-prair-silax-ulaath-ralir-aldeth-kasvan-lammir-noviel-sordor-julvan-druius